How they compare
Americas currently reports 37.58 TJ against 31.88 TJ in Ireland, a difference of 5.7 TJ.
That makes Americas's figure about 1.2 times Ireland's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 7 shared years of data; in 2018 it was Ireland ahead.
Americas ranks 21st and Ireland ranks 22nd of 22 groups.
Ireland has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ain Bioenergy contains data on bioenergy use and bioenergy production, covering the following items: i) animal waste, ii) bagasse, iii) bio jet kerosene, iv) biodiesel, v) biogases, vi) biogasoline, vii) black liquor, viii) charcoal, ix) fuelwood, x) other liquid biofuels, xi) other vegetal material and residues.
